Here are some creative ways to turn that leftover pot roast into meals you’ll actually look forward to.
1. Classic Pot Roast Soup with Vegetables
Leftover pot roast makes a hearty soup that warms you up fast on a cool evening.
The beef goes perfectly with carrots, potatoes, and onions simmered in a rich broth.
I like adding a splash of beef broth early, it deepens the flavor and keeps the meat nice and tender.
2. Hearty Shepherd’s Pie
Turn your leftover pot roast into a comforting shepherd’s pie that feels like a totally new meal.
Shred the roast, then mix it with veggies and gravy for a rich, savory filling.
Top with creamy mashed potatoes and bake until the edges turn golden and crisp.
Honestly, my favorite part is how the mashed potatoes soak up all those flavorful juices from the roast!
3. Loaded Pot Roast Nachos
Leftover pot roast makes a quick, hearty snack that feels special without much effort.
Spread tortilla chips on a baking sheet, then pile on shredded beef, melted cheese, and sliced jalapeños for a fun twist on nachos.
The deep flavor of pot roast just beats regular ground beef.
I like drizzling a bit of barbecue sauce before baking, it adds a smoky sweetness that pairs perfectly with the spicy jalapeños.
Serve hot with sour cream or salsa for a balanced bite every time.
4. Pot Roast Enchiladas
Leftover pot roast turns into rich, cheesy enchiladas that taste totally fresh.
Shred the beef and mix it with a little enchilada sauce to keep it moist and flavorful.
The roast pairs perfectly with melted cheese and warm tortillas for a quick, hearty meal.
Adding some spice makes a big difference.
I like to toss in diced green chiles or chipotle peppers for just the right kick.
5. Savory Pot Roast Sandwiches
Leftover pot roast makes a hearty sandwich that feels brand new.
Pile the beef onto a toasted bun and spoon on some creamy horseradish sauce for a bold kick, think roast beef sandwiches with horseradish sauce.
Add caramelized onions or melted cheese to balance the sauce and make each bite rich and comforting.
I find using warm pot roast helps the flavors blend right into the sauce and bread.
6. Creamy Beef Stroganoff
Turn leftover pot roast into a creamy, comforting meal in minutes.
The beef already has deep flavor, so it’s perfect for a quick stroganoff sauce.
I like adding mushrooms and onions for extra richness and texture.
A bit of sour cream gives the sauce its signature smoothness and tang.
Serve over noodles or rice for a fast dinner that somehow tastes like it took all day.
7. Pot Roast Tacos
Leftover pot roast makes quick tacos that are fresh and hearty.
Shred the meat and warm it in a skillet until it’s juicy and tender.
Add chopped onions, cilantro, and a spoonful of salsa for brightness.
Top with creamy avocado slices for a smooth finish that balances the rich beef.
8. Cheesy Pot Roast Casserole
Leftover pot roast makes a creamy, cheesy pasta casserole that’s just right for a cool day.
Mix the beef with cooked pasta, mushrooms, and a blend of cheeses for a rich, hearty flavor.
The mushrooms add a deep, earthy taste that works so well with the beef and cheese.
I like using a mix of mozzarella and cheddar as they melt smoothly and give the casserole a golden, bubbly top.
9. Pot Roast Pot Pie
Leftover pot roast makes a comforting pot pie that’s rich and hearty.
The beef pairs perfectly with veggies and creamy gravy under a golden, flaky crust.
You can use a pre-made crust or make your own if you’re feeling ambitious.
I like brushing the crust with a little butter before baking for a crisp, golden finish.
10. Breakfast Hash
Leftover pot roast makes a hearty breakfast that’s both comforting and practical.
Dice the beef into small, bite-sized pieces so it crisps nicely in the pan.
Add potatoes for texture and a satisfying bite.
Crack in a few eggs near the end so they cook gently in the flavorful mix.
A sprinkle of smoked paprika adds a warm, earthy note that ties everything together. So good!
11. BBQ Pot Roast Sliders
Leftover pot roast turns into quick BBQ sliders that are perfect for casual get-togethers.
Shred the beef and mix it with your favorite barbecue sauce for a smoky, tender filling that’s great with soft rolls.
I love using Hawaiian rolls, their touch of sweetness balances the savory meat.
Adding melted cheese gives each bite a gooey texture that makes them even better.
Brush the tops with garlic butter before baking for a golden, flavorful finish that everyone will enjoy.
12. Pot Roast Quesadillas
Leftover pot roast makes cheesy, crispy quesadillas that come together fast.
Shred the meat finely so it blends easily with melted cheese and sautéed veggies.
I like Monterey Jack or cheddar for a gooey texture that melts perfectly between tortillas.
Adding roasted peppers and onions gives a nice balance of flavor and texture.
Toast on a skillet until the outside’s golden and crisp while the inside stays tender and flavorful.
13. Italian-Style Pot Roast Lasagna
Leftover pot roast makes a hearty Italian-style lasagna packed with layers of beef and tomato sauce.
The slow-cooked meat brings deep, rich flavor that goes so well with creamy ricotta and melted mozzarella.
The best part? The sauce soaks into the noodles, giving each bite a balanced texture and taste.
Try adding a bit of the pot roast’s cooking juices to the sauce for extra flavor!
